たまには日記の一つでも。

28にしてはじめたバイオリンの記録と、ときどき日曜ハッキング

Linux

とりあえずkernel moduleでhello worldするためのMakefile @ fedora12

結局隣のスーパーハカーに教えてもらいました。obj-mがミソ。kernelのMakefileにいろいろと魔法がかかっているらしい・・・ VERSION := $(shell uname -r) MODPATH := /lib/modules/$(VERSION) KERNEL_SOURCE=$(MODPATH)/source INCLUDES = -I$(KERNEL_SOURC…

VMware Server 2 on Fedora12

一応こんな感じで動くには動いた。ただ、Fedora12上のFirefoxからは今のところコンソールが開けない。リモートのWindowsからは何の問題もないので、Firefoxプラグインの問題かな・・・ disable kvm /etc/sysconfig/modules/kvm.modulesのkvm-{intel,amd}をmo…

HP DL360G5 + P400i SAS RAID5 + RHEL5.1 + x86_64 + Xen + tap:aio: = extremely slow disk I/O :-<

file: 20MB/s tap:aio: 500kB/s ooooops....and my work around is; --- /usr/sbin/virt-install 2007-08-03 22:50:19.000000000 +0900 +++ /usr/sbin/virt-install-driver-file 2008-01-25 09:47:23.000000000 +0900 @@ -148,7 +148,7 @@ disk = size = Non…

Fedora8 Live@MacBook Pro を試してみる

動作は軽快。Mac OSって、やっぱり効率悪い?こうやってFedoraで動かしてるのに比べて、なんかもっさりしてる。しかしハードがダメ。キーボードライトとかディスプレイの明るさとかの自動調節は普通になさげ。そのくらいは仕方ないとしても、¥とアンダース…

[http://www.atmarkit.co.jp/flinux/rensai/xen02/xen02a.html:title= @ IT 第2回 実測! 物理マシンと仮想マシンの性能差は?]

最後のグラフ、なんか変じゃないですか・・・?物理マシンより仮想マシンの方がI/Oスループットが高くなるって、どういうことですか?Xenのpara-virtはLinuxオリジナルのスレッド実装が及ばないレベルの最適化がなされていると?それって要は、Xenカーネルで…

java.io.File.renameTo()がパーティションを跨げない件

今日始めて知りました。誠に申し訳ない。File.renameTo()は、Linux上ではrename()システムコールを使って実現されます。rename()システムコールは、ファイル実体はそのままで、ファイルのメタ情報のみを変更してrenameを実現します(故に高速)が、これができ…